The Benefits of Spermidine Supplementation for Longevity and Anti-Aging
Spermidine is a polyamine compound found naturally in many foods, including wheat germ, mushrooms, legumes, and aged cheese. It has been studied extensively for its potential to promote longevity and anti-aging. Recent research has demonstrated that spermidine supplementation can have a range of beneficial effects on health and longevity.
One of the primary benefits of spermidine supplementation is its ability to reduce oxidative stress. Oxidative stress is a major contributor to aging and age-related diseases, and spermidine has been shown to reduce the levels of oxidative stress in cells. This can help to protect against the damage caused by free radicals, which can lead to premature aging.
Spermidine has also been shown to have anti-inflammatory effects. Inflammation is a major contributor to many age-related diseases, and spermidine has been shown to reduce inflammation in cells. This can help to reduce the risk of developing age-related diseases, such as heart disease, stroke, and cancer.
In addition, spermidine has been shown to have beneficial effects on the cardiovascular system. It has been shown to reduce blood pressure, improve cholesterol levels, and reduce the risk of developing atherosclerosis. This can help to reduce the risk of developing heart disease and stroke.
Finally, spermidine has been shown to have beneficial effects on the brain. It has been shown to improve memory and cognitive function, as well as reduce the risk of developing neurodegenerative diseases, such as Alzheimer’s and Parkinson’s.
Overall, spermidine supplementation has a range of potential benefits for longevity and anti-aging. It can reduce oxidative stress, reduce inflammation, improve cardiovascular health, and improve cognitive function. As such, it may be a useful supplement for those looking to promote longevity and anti-aging.

The Potential of Spermidine Supplementation to Support Healthy Metabolism
Spermidine is a polyamine compound found naturally in many foods, including aged cheese, mushrooms, legumes, and whole grains. It has been studied for its potential to support healthy metabolism, and recent research suggests that spermidine supplementation may be beneficial for metabolic health.
Spermidine has been shown to have anti-inflammatory and antioxidant properties, which may help to reduce oxidative stress and improve metabolic health. In animal studies, spermidine supplementation has been associated with improved glucose tolerance, increased insulin sensitivity, and reduced fat accumulation. Additionally, spermidine has been shown to reduce the risk of metabolic syndrome, a condition characterized by high blood pressure, high blood sugar, and excess body fat.
Spermidine has also been studied for its potential to support healthy aging. In animal studies, spermidine supplementation has been associated with increased longevity and improved cognitive function. Additionally, spermidine has been shown to reduce the risk of age-related diseases, such as Alzheimer’s and Parkinson’s.
Finally, spermidine has been studied for its potential to support healthy weight management. In animal studies, spermidine supplementation has been associated with reduced food intake and increased energy expenditure. Additionally, spermidine has been shown to reduce fat accumulation and improve body composition.
Overall, the evidence suggests that spermidine supplementation may be beneficial for metabolic health, healthy aging, and weight management. However, more research is needed to determine the optimal dosage and long-term safety of spermidine supplementation.
Investigating the Role of Spermidine Supplementation in Cancer Prevention and Treatment
The potential of spermidine supplementation to prevent and treat cancer has been the subject of much research in recent years. Spermidine is a polyamine found naturally in the body and is known to play a role in cell growth and division. It has been suggested that spermidine supplementation may be beneficial in cancer prevention and treatment due to its ability to induce apoptosis, inhibit cell proliferation, and reduce inflammation.
In vitro studies have demonstrated that spermidine supplementation can induce apoptosis in cancer cells, leading to their death. This effect has been observed in a variety of cancer cell lines, including those derived from breast, prostate, and colon cancer. Additionally, spermidine has been shown to inhibit cell proliferation, which can help to reduce the growth of tumors. Furthermore, spermidine has been found to reduce inflammation, which is a key factor in the development and progression of many cancers.
In vivo studies have also demonstrated the potential of spermidine supplementation to prevent and treat cancer. In animal models, spermidine supplementation has been found to reduce the growth of tumors and increase survival rates. Additionally, spermidine has been found to reduce the side effects of chemotherapy and radiation therapy, making it a potential adjuvant therapy for cancer treatment.
